Williams Fork below Williams Fork Reservoir, CO is USGS streamgage 09038500 in Colorado, monitoring river discharge in hydrologic subbasin 14010001. It drains a watershed of about 230 square miles. Discharge records at this site go back to 1948. Typical flow runs near 148.8 cfs in July and 63.4 cfs in April, with the higher of the two arriving in July.

Typical flow by month

Long-term daily discharge percentiles from the USGS record (up to 78 years of data), averaged within each month. These describe the historical normal range — they are not a forecast and not today's reading.

Historical monthly discharge percentiles in cubic feet per second
Month Low p10 Typical p50 High p90 Range
January 38.7 74.9 155.2
February 34.6 65.8 126.7
March 33.8 64.9 145.8
April 14.1 63.4 177
May 13.7 62.4 318.3
June 15 170.8 736
July 19.1 148.8 376.8
August 59.7 162.8 265.8
September 66.4 147.8 264.4
October 57.2 116 230.1
November 51 111.6 236.6
December 40.5 86 165.4

All values in cubic feet per second (cfs).
